    I've been looking into it. The plastic rail caps just pull off. It's just a difference of one being cut out for the latch pins. If the purchaser won't swap with me, I won't do it. New ones are $100 a piece. The latches and stuff are just bolts. I don't remember seeing anything about folks having problems. Maybe I'll have to look again.
